| (Classic ASP) Xml TagPath Property ExplainedDemonstrates and explains the TagPath property. Note: The TagPath property was introduced in Chilkat v9.5.0.77 
 <html> <head> <meta http-equiv="Content-Type" content="text/html; charset=utf-8"> </head> <body> <% ' For versions of Chilkat < 10.0.0, use CreateObject("Chilkat_9_5_0.Xml") set xml = Server.CreateObject("Chilkat.Xml") ' Load some XML: success = xml.LoadXml("<a><bbb><ccc><ddd>1</ddd><ddd><z>zzz</z></ddd><ddd>3</ddd></ccc></bbb></a>") Response.Write "<pre>" & Server.HTMLEncode( xml.GetXml()) & "</pre>" ' This is what we have: ' <?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?> ' <a> ' <bbb> ' <ccc> ' <ddd>1</ddd> ' <ddd> ' <z>zzz</z> ' </ddd> ' <ddd>3</ddd> ' </ccc> ' </bbb> ' </a> ' The TagPath property is read-only property that returns the unique path to the ' node from the document root. ' For example: found = xml.SearchForTag2(xml,"z") If (found = 1) Then ' We found a node having the tag "z". ' The TagPath property tells us the location in the document. tagPath = xml.TagPath Response.Write "<pre>" & Server.HTMLEncode( tagPath) & "</pre>" ' The tagPath is bbb|ccc|ddd[1]|z ' If we to back to the document root, we can get to the given node via the tagPath. xml.GetRoot2 Response.Write "<pre>" & Server.HTMLEncode( xml.Tag) & "</pre>" ' The root tag is "a". ' Follow the tagPath to the "z" node: found = xml.FindChild2(tagPath) Response.Write "<pre>" & Server.HTMLEncode( "found = " & found & ", tag = " & xml.Tag) & "</pre>" ' We are now at "z". End If %> </body> </html> | ||||
